Transaction 9e4110614ebe621d131327488c458d405a7ca95612b8bb896fdfa78b7a6771ef

2 Input
1 Outputs
  • 9e4110614ebe621d131327488c458d405a7ca95612b8bb896fdfa78b7a6771ef:0
  • value  20158015
    address  37VrTodMh1gnnjgPTjkJzGRWRwPiRF8Vxz